What’s the Best Way to Make Money in a Recession?
According to many experts, a recession is coming. A recession happens when people no longer spend as much money, causing a decline in economic activity nationwide for two consecutive quarters. The government does what it can in order to slow spending so that demand decreases, but right now, it’s likely too little too late. A recession isn’t made official until it has already happened.
